    Worse and worse

    Well, another zoning officer showed up at my door yesterday and wanted to do an inspection. She appeared to agree to the same two-week period that Animal Control gave me. But then she called my landlord and told him that the city has me "profiled" as a literal crazy cat lady--a middle-aged, psychologically disturbed female with dozens of cats.

    She also told him--and here's the terrifying part--that when they finally get into my house, they plan to count the cats by putting them in cages--and then they'll take them away! Apparently it doesn't matter if I only have five. They're actively planning to remove all of my cats.

    I'll be taking four to Dr. Goodnow this weekend. But now, it seems, I need to find places for the remaining five. I can't risk having them in the house as long as the city is running beserk.

    I'm also going to work on filing a federal discrimination action, but right now I'm frantic with worry. So I guess I'm back to begging for more foster homes, both here (the only place I've found any help--thank you!) and among my other friends.
